/// <summary> /// Converts the this instance into the webservice issue note type. /// </summary> /// <returns>An instance of webservice issue note.</returns> internal MantisConnectWebservice.IssueNoteData ToWebservice() { MantisConnectWebservice.IssueNoteData note = new Futureware.MantisConnect.MantisConnectWebservice.IssueNoteData(); note.id = Id.ToString(); note.reporter = Author != null ? Author.ToWebservice() : null; note.text = StringUtils.NativeMultilineToWebservice(Text); note.view_state = ViewState != null ? ViewState.ToWebservice() : null; note.date_submitted = DateSubmitted; note.last_modified = LastModified; return note; }
/// <summary> /// Converts the this instance into the webservice issue note type. /// </summary> /// <returns>An instance of webservice issue note.</returns> internal MantisConnectWebservice.IssueNoteData ToWebservice() { MantisConnectWebservice.IssueNoteData note = new Futureware.MantisConnect.MantisConnectWebservice.IssueNoteData(); note.id = Id.ToString(); note.reporter = Author != null?Author.ToWebservice() : null; note.text = StringUtils.NativeMultilineToWebservice(Text); note.view_state = ViewState != null?ViewState.ToWebservice() : null; note.date_submitted = DateSubmitted; note.last_modified = LastModified; return(note); }